Most organisations treat AI law as a reading assignment.

That fails the moment you get a regulator letter, a rights holder complaint, or a data subject request asking, “How did the system decide this?” Courts and regulators do not grade your awareness. They grade your evidence: what you can show, what you logged, what you can reproduce, and what you changed when risks surfaced.

This is a practical checklist based on the case-law fronts we’ve covered: copyright and training data, automated decision‑making under the GDPR, liability allocation, and national enforcement fault lines.

1) Data and Training Governance (Copyright‑Ready by Default)

The copyright battlefield is converging on two proofs:

  • provenance and licensing posture (where the data came from, under what rights)
  • memorisation/extractability controls (whether protected text can be pulled out through simple prompts)

To‑do: inventory and document training datasets

Build an inventory that can survive scrutiny:

  • dataset source (domain, provider, acquisition method)
  • licence status (permitted, restricted, unknown)
  • opt‑out signals (where applicable) and how they were respected
  • retention rules (what you keep, for how long, and why)
  • traceability (how a sample can be traced back to source category)

Use this as a living artifact. Courts don’t accept “we think it was public.”

Why now: national courts are already treating “memorised and extractable” content as a legally relevant fact pattern in copyright disputes, and they are questioning whether TDM exceptions cover permanent reproduction in models when exploitation interests are impacted.

To‑do: implement memorisation / extractability testing

Create a repeatable evaluation suite:

  • “near‑verbatim” tests for copyrighted corpora likely to be targeted (lyrics, books, news, standards, code)
  • prompt sets that mimic how claimants will test you (“What are the lyrics to…”, “Give me the chorus…”, “First verse…”)
  • thresholds and escalation rules (what triggers suppression, retraining, or refusal)

Treat the test suite as you treat security scanning: frequent, automated, and logged.

To‑do: define an extraction incident playbook

When someone shows a reproducible prompt that yields protected text:

  • capture evidence (prompt, output, timestamp, model version)
  • replicate in controlled environment
  • decide mitigation (filtering, refusal policy update, retraining)
  • document remediation and communicate (internally and, where appropriate, externally)

Audit checkpoint: If you cannot reproduce and suppress the problematic output within a defined time window, you are not operating a defensible model lifecycle.

2) Product and Decision‑Making Design (GDPR Article 22‑Ready)

The GDPR already constrains automated decisions with significant effects. Recent CJEU case law in credit scoring demonstrates that “we only provide a score” may not protect upstream vendors when a third party relies strongly on the output.

To‑do: map where you automate “significant effect” decisions

Create an internal register:

  • decisions affecting access (approve/deny), pricing, prioritisation, restriction/sanction
  • the AI component’s role (decisive vs advisory vs triage)
  • who relies on it (“draw strongly on” risk)
  • the contestability path (how a person can challenge)

If you cannot articulate the role, you cannot defend it.

To‑do: design “meaningful human review” as a measurable process

Human oversight is not a sentence in a policy. It is a workflow with evidence:

  • reviewer has authority to override
  • reviewer sees enough context to disagree
  • reviewer interventions are logged (and audited)
  • escalation is fast enough to prevent harm

To‑do: build explanation output into the system

Courts and authorities push for intelligible “logic involved” disclosure. That means you need:

  • key parameters and their influence (in plain language)
  • sensitivity (“what could have changed the outcome”)
  • a clear contestability pathway

Trade secrets are not a refusal strategy. C‑203/22 emphasises balancing and intelligibility; if secrecy conflicts arise, supervisory authorities/courts can be part of the balancing process.

Audit checkpoint: If explanations require an engineer to hand‑craft a response, your product is not litigation‑ready.

3) Liability and Risk Allocation (Contracts That Match Reality)

Liability disputes become ugly when contracts allocate risk to the wrong actor or assume “the other side will handle compliance.”

At EU level, the Commission’s AI liability materials frame the policy objective: reduce proof barriers and ensure harmed persons have comparable protection.

To‑do: update contracts for the AI lifecycle

For providers, deployers, and integrators, contracts should include:

  • IP/training data indemnities (scoped to actual training posture and output controls)
  • cooperation duties (DSARs, regulator inquiries, incident investigations)
  • patch / retrain obligations (including time windows)
  • audit rights (where appropriate) and documentation access

To‑do: review insurance and risk transfer

Ask the uncomfortable questions:

  • Does your coverage contemplate AI‑driven harms, IP disputes, and regulatory investigations?
  • Are exclusions triggered by “intentional acts” if your training posture is challenged?
  • Can you demonstrate reasonable controls (which insurers increasingly require)?

To‑do: define responsibility boundaries inside your organisation

Boards should be able to answer:

  • Who owns dataset governance?
  • Who owns automated decision registers?
  • Who owns incident response for model behaviour?

If ownership is fragmented, courts will treat it as unmanaged.

4) Monitoring and Escalation (Turn Case Law Into Product Changes)

This is where most “case law watch” efforts fail: they become newsletters, not governance.

To‑do: establish a lightweight EU AI decision tracking process

Track:

  • CJEU decisions touching automated processing, transparency, scoring, liability
  • national court decisions in key jurisdictions (especially interim measures)
  • regulator enforcement actions with judicial review potential
  • sector regulator guidance that will become “expected practice”

To‑do: convert each major ruling into an internal “case note”

Use this template (one page, max):

  1. Facts: system, actors, effect, evidence
  2. Holding: what the court decided (definitions + thresholds)
  3. Why it matters: what risk it changes for your stack
  4. Required actions: specific changes with an owner and deadline
  5. Residual risk: what remains unknown / contested

To‑do: create escalation triggers

Define what automatically triggers:

  • a DPIA / risk reassessment
  • an engineering mitigation sprint
  • a contract review
  • a board update

Audit checkpoint: If your monitoring function cannot trigger a product change, it is not a control. It is content.

Closing

EU AI law is no longer a “regulation reading” problem. It is a governance evidence problem.

If you can do four things well, you will be ahead of most organisations:

  • prove dataset provenance and licensing posture
  • test and suppress memorisation/extractability risks
  • log and demonstrate meaningful human oversight
  • translate new decisions into internal case notes that trigger real changes

That is what courts reward: not awareness, but operational control you can show on demand.
